We boat on Shasta every year, its a very large lake with great water for skiing and boating. The water gets up to mid 80's in the summer. The only downfall is the red dirt that comes with the territory.

We go every year, by early June water is comfortably warm, right now lake is 90% full and the snow is still melting, so it should be another great season.
Very large lake with four main bodies, and dozens of coves for beaching and skiing. Clean water and beautiful scenery, one of two places that I have seen bald eagles in the wild.
Houseboat rentals, camping, cabins, and a nice motel resort are all available, depending on your preferences. Weather is very warm most of the time, but a summer thunder shower does happen occasionally.
The town of Redding is nearby, and provides all the amenities you could desire, great restaurants, malls, theaters, etc..
You will enjoy the lake and surroundings.
